Kathleen Freeman, born on February 17, 1919, in Chicago, Illinois, was an iconic American character actress known for her distinctive voice and memorable performances in over 300 film and television roles throughout her career. She was a beloved figure in the entertainment industry, recognized for her comedic timing and versatile acting skills.
Early Life and Career Beginnings
Growing up in Chicago, Kathleen discovered her passion for acting at a young age and pursued her dreams by studying theater and performing in local productions. Her talent and dedication soon caught the attention of casting directors, leading to her first on-screen appearance in the early 1940s.
Rising to Prominence
Freeman's breakthrough came in the 1950s when she began landing roles in popular television shows and films. Her comedic flair and ability to bring characters to life made her a sought-after actress in Hollywood. She quickly became known for her scene-stealing performances and impeccable comedic timing.
Notable Works and Legacy
Throughout her illustrious career, Kathleen Freeman appeared in numerous iconic projects, including "Singin' in the Rain," "The Blues Brothers," and "The Nutty Professor." Her distinctive voice and memorable presence left a lasting impact on audiences and solidified her status as a beloved character actress.
